SMS、MMS、音声のイベントタイプ - AWS End User Messaging SMS

SMS、MMS、音声のイベントタイプ

イベント送信先を使用する最も簡単な方法は、すべての SMS イベント、MMS イベント、音声イベントを 1 つの送信先に送信することです。ただし、特定のタイプのイベントがそれぞれ異なる宛先に送信されるようにイベント送信先を設定できます。例えば、配信関連のすべてのイベントを Firehose に送信して保存し、すべての失敗イベントを Amazon SNS トピックに送信して発生時に通知を受け取ることができます。SMS イベントと音声イベントを別々の場所に送信することもできます。

次のタイプのイベントを送信するようにイベント送信先を設定できます。

SMS、MMS、音声イベント
  • ALL – すべての SMS、MMS、音声イベントを、指定された宛先に送信します。

SMS イベント
  • TEXT_ALL – すべての SMS イベントを、指定された宛先に送信します。

  • TEXT_DELIVERED (配信済み) – すべての SMS 配信イベントを、指定された宛先に送信します。送信先の国によっては、TEXT_DELIVERED イベントと TEXT_SUCCESSFUL イベントを同じ意味で使用する場合があります。

  • TEXT_SUCCESSFUL (成功) - 成功イベントは、メッセージが受信者の通信事業者によって受け入れられたときに発生します。送信先の国によっては、TEXT_DELIVERED イベントと TEXT_SUCCESSFUL イベントを同じ意味で使用する場合があります。

  • TEXT_QUEUED (キューに追加済み) - キューイベントは、メッセージが配信待ちになっているが、まだ配信されていないときに発生します。

  • TEXT_PENDING (保留中) - 保留イベントは、メッセージが配信処理中であるが、まだ配信が完了していない (または配信に失敗した) ときに発生します。

  • TEXT_BLOCKED (ブロック) - ブロックイベントは、受信者のデバイスまたは通信事業者が受信者へのメッセージをブロックしているときに発生します。

  • TEXT_TTL_EXPIRED (TTL 伝送期限切れ) - TTL 伝送期限切れイベントは、メッセージの配信に必要な時間が、メッセージ送信時に指定した TTL 値を超えたときに発生します。

  • TEXT_CARRIER_UNREACHABLE (キャリア到達不能) - キャリア到達不能イベントは、メッセージ受信者のキャリアネットワークで一時的なエラーが発生したときに発生します。

  • TEXT_INVALID (SMS 無効) - 無効イベントは、送信先電話番号が有効でない場合に発生します。

  • TEXT_INVALID_MESSAGE (無効メッセージ) - 無効メッセージイベントは、SMS メッセージの本文が無効なため配信できないときに発生します。

  • TEXT_CARRIER_BLOCKED (キャリアブロック) - キャリアブロックイベントは、受信者の通信事業者がメッセージの配信をブロックしたときに発生します。これは通常、悪意あるメッセージ (例: メッセージにフィッシング詐欺関連の情報が含まれている場合)、または攻撃的メッセージ (例: メッセージが未承諾または禁止されているコンテンツであると疑われる場合) であると通信事業者が判断したときに発生します。

  • TEXT_UNREACHABLE (到達不能) – 到達不能イベントは、受信者のデバイスが使用できないときに発生します。これは、デバイスがモバイルネットワークに接続されていないか、電源がオフになっているときに発生することがあります。

  • TEXT_SPAM (スパム) – スパムイベントは、受信者の通信事業者がメッセージに未承諾の商用コンテンツが含まれていると判断し、メッセージの配信をブロックした場合に発生します。

  • TEXT_UNKNOWN (不明) – 不明イベントは、他のどのイベントタイプにも当てはまらない理由でメッセージが配信されなかった場合に発生します。不明エラーには、一時的なものと永続的なものがあります。

  • TEXT_PROTECT_BLOCKED (保護によるブロック) – 保護設定によってブロックされたメッセージ。

音声イベント
  • VOICE_ALL – すべての音声イベントを、指定された宛先に送信します。

  • VOICE_COMPLETED (完了) – 完了イベントは、音声メッセージが受信者に対して再生されたときに発生します。この状態は、メッセージが必ずしも受信者に配信されたことを意味するわけではありません。例えば、メッセージがボイスメールシステムに配信されたことを示す場合があります。

  • VOICE_ANSWERED (応答) – 応答イベントは、受信者が電話に応答したときに発生します。

  • VOICE_INITIATED (開始) – 音声メッセージが開始されるたびに、指定された宛先にイベントを送信します。

  • VOICE_TTL_EXPIRED (TTL 伝送期限切れ) - TTL 伝送期限切れイベントは、メッセージの配信に必要な時間が、メッセージ送信時に指定した TTL 値を超えたときに発生します。

  • VOICE_BUSY (ビジー) – ビジーイベントは、受信者の電話回線がビジー状態のときに発生します。

  • VOICE_NO_ANSWER (応答なし) – 応答なしイベントは、電話をかけたが受信者 (またはボイスメールシステム) が応答しなかったときに発生します。

  • VOICE_RINGING (呼び出し) – 呼び出しイベントは、電話をかけた後、受信者が応答する前に発生します。

  • VOICE_FAILED (失敗) – 失敗イベントは、メッセージが配信されなかったときに発生します。

MMS イベント
  • MEDIA_ALL – すべての MMS イベントを、指定された宛先に送信します。

  • MEDIA_PENDING (保留中) - 保留イベントは、メッセージが配信処理中であるが、まだ配信が完了していない (または配信に失敗した) ときに発生します。

  • MEDIA_QUEUED (キューに追加済み) - キューイベントは、メッセージが配信待ちになっているが、まだ配信されていないときに発生します。

  • MEDIA_SUCCESSFUL (成功) - 成功イベントは、メッセージが受信者の通信事業者によって受け入れられたときに発生します。

  • MEDIA_DELIVERED (配信済み) – すべての MMS 配信イベントを、指定された宛先に送信します。

  • MEDIA_INVALID (MMS 無効) - 無効イベントは、送信先電話番号が有効でない場合に発生します。

  • MEDIA_INVALID_MESSAGE (無効メッセージ) - 無効メッセージイベントは、MMS メッセージの本文が無効なため配信できないときに発生します。

  • MEDIA_UNREACHABLE (到達不能) – 到達不能イベントは、受信者のデバイスが使用できないときに発生します。これは、デバイスがモバイルネットワークに接続されていないか、電源がオフになっているときに発生することがあります。

  • MEDIA_CARRIER_UNREACHABLE (キャリア到達不能) - キャリア到達不能イベントは、メッセージ受信者のキャリアネットワークで一時的なエラーが発生したときに発生します。

  • MEDIA_BLOCKED (ブロック) - ブロックイベントは、受信者のデバイスまたは通信事業者が受信者へのメッセージをブロックしているときに発生します。

  • MEDIA_CARRIER_BLOCKED (キャリアブロック) - キャリアブロックイベントは、受信者の通信事業者がメッセージの配信をブロックしたときに発生します。これは通常、悪意あるメッセージ (例: メッセージにフィッシング詐欺関連の情報が含まれている場合)、または攻撃的メッセージ (例: メッセージが未承諾または禁止されているコンテンツであると疑われる場合) であると通信事業者が判断したときに発生します。

  • MEDIA_SPAM (スパム) – スパムイベントは、受信者の通信事業者がメッセージに未承諾の商用コンテンツが含まれていると判断し、メッセージの配信をブロックした場合に発生します。

  • MEDIA_UNKNOWN (不明) – 不明イベントは、他のどのイベントタイプにも当てはまらない理由でメッセージが配信されなかった場合に発生します。不明エラーには、一時的なものと永続的なものがあります。

  • MEDIA_TTL_EXPIRED (TTL 伝送期限切れ) - TTL 伝送期限切れイベントは、メッセージの配信に必要な時間が、メッセージ送信時に指定した TTL 値を超えたときに発生します。

  • MEDIA_FILE_TYPE_UNSUPPORTED (ファイルタイプ未サポート) – ファイルタイプ未サポートイベントは、メディアファイルがサポートされていない形式の場合に発生します。サポートされているファイルタイプのリストについては、MMS ファイルの種類、サイズ、文字数の制限 を参照してください。

  • MEDIA_FILE_SIZE_EXCEEDED (ファイルサイズ) – ファイルサイズ超過イベントは、メディアファイルが 600 KB を超えた場合に発生します。

  • MEDIA_FILE_INACCESSIBLE (ファイルアクセス不能) – ファイルアクセス不能イベントは、AWS End User Messaging SMS にファイルへのアクセス許可がない場合に発生します。